## Artifact Signing — SDK Parity Notes (Weekly Sync)

Kestrel SDK for Android reached parity with the Swift client this sprint: offline queueing, batched telemetry, and retry semantics now match. Both SDKs ship as signed artifacts from the same pipeline. Remaining gap: background sync throttling, targeted next sprint. Verify both release bundles before tagging. Both artifacts validate against the shared signing key below.

signing key of kawig-fafog = bky19_6Fypv1qws7J8qJtaYjX

It never reads application logs or request bodies. Credentials are short-lived SPIFFE certificates rotated hourly, and the sidecar runs as a non-root user with a read-only filesystem. Audit findings from the last review are linked in the Ferrostat security folder. For scope questions or to request the threat model, reach out to the platform security duty inbox.

pager mailbox: lamius@norvagrid.corp

Runbook: Validatrix plugin checks

If a customer reports rows being rejected that look fine, first check which validator plugins are actually loaded — support can do this from the admin panel without paging eng. Mismatched plugin versions are the usual culprit after a tenant upgrade. A healthy tenant on the Corvalda cluster should show the following configuration.

service settings:
ralael:
  pin: 7453
  tenant: zorath
  seal: seal_087806e4
  metrics_host: metrics.ralael.paliqworks.example
  standby_team: fraath
  escalation: praok-istiel
  nonce: 10e083

## Escalation: Invoice Renderer (Papergate)

Papergate converts billing records into customer-facing PDF invoices. If rendering failures exceed 2% over 15 minutes, or output shows garbled fonts or missing line items, treat it as a P2. First, check the template cache and flush it if the last deploy touched `invoice-templates`. If failures continue, roll back to the previous renderer image. Billing deadlines mean unresolved issues after 30 minutes must be escalated. Contact the billing platform on-call at the email below.

escalation mailbox, kaweg-kahif: druwyn.sordor@nelvroworks.corp